时间:2024-03-13 来源:网络整理 人气:
复制粘贴后字是分散的,这是为什么?这个问题困扰了很多人。今天,作为一名资深程序员,我将从技术角度给大家解答这个问题。
1.字符编码的问题
在计算机中,文本字符以不同的编码方式进行存储和传输。当我们复制一个文本时,实际上是复制了其中的字符编码。然而,不同的编码方式对于字符的表示方法有所不同,所以在不同的编码方式下,复制的文本可能会出现乱码或字体变化的情况。
例如,在复制英文文本时,常用的编码方式是ASCII编码。而在复制中文文本时,常用的编码方式是UTF-8编码。由于ASCII编码只包含英文字母和一些特殊字符,而UTF-8编码包含了更多的字符集,所以当我们将一个包含中文字符的文本从UTF-8编码环境中复制到ASCII编码环境中时,就会出现字体变化或乱码的情况。
2.字体设置的影响
除了字符编码外,字体设置也会对复制粘贴后字体分散产生影响。不同的字体拥有不同的字形和排版方式,当我们从一个字体设置较为特殊的环境中复制文本到另一个字体设置较为普通的环境中时,就会出现字体分散的情况。
以微软Word为例,当我们从一篇使用了特殊字体或特殊字号的文档中复制文本到另一篇使用了默认字体和字。